ZIP code 79505 is a sparsely populated ZIP (a standard USPS delivery area) in Benjamin, Knox County, Texas, home to just 296 residents across 493.3 square miles, a density of 1 people per square mile, in the Chicago time zone.
ZIP 79505 reports a modest median household income of $52,708 (30% below the average Texas ZIP), while per-capita income is $21,126. Both reported hardship measures are comparatively low in absolute terms: poverty is 4.0% and unemployment is 0.0%. Home values sit below the statewide ZIP benchmark: the median is $62,900 (75% below the average Texas ZIP), and median rent is $527; owner occupancy is 60.4%.
Formal educational attainment runs low here: just 12.1%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 25.5, and the average commute is -.
